MUMBAI, India, Feb. 12, 2026 /PRNewswire/ – Netcore today released Financial Services Trends 2026, a new thought-leadership report that examines how banks, fintechs, and insurers are re-architecting growth as artificial intelligence moves from experimentation to execution.
Netcore’s Financial Services Trends 2026: Agentic Marketing Marks the Next Growth Shift for Financial Services in India
The report finds that while 2025 saw AI scale rapidly across financial services, meaningful growth lagged. AI pilots multiplied, personalisation tools expanded, and digital channels increased, yet fragmented execution, static customer journeys, and eroding trust diluted real impact.
As the industry enters 2026, the report identifies an inflection point. Competitive advantage will shift to organisations that operationalise Agentic AI into real-time customer engagement—moving beyond insights and recommendations to autonomous, governed action.
“2025 taught financial services leaders a hard truth: intelligence without execution does not drive growth,” said Rajesh Jain, Founder and Managing Director at Netcore. “Agentic Marketing represents the next phase where AI is trusted to act within clear guardrails, journeys adapt in real time, and growth is earned through relevance, continuity, and trust, not volume.”
According to the report, 2025 was not a failure year for financial services, but a revealing one. Leaders discovered that using more tools, more messages, more channels did not guarantee better outcomes.
Five assumptions quietly broke:
**_AI adoption did not equal execution_**_, as most systems remained advisory._
**_Digital innovation increased complexity_**_, often adding customer friction._
_**Personalisation failed to improve engagement**, as relevance depended on timing and intent._
**_Omnichannel strategies lacked continuity_**_, breaking journeys across touchpoints._
**_Acquisition-led growth weakened_**_, as value was lost during onboarding and early engagement._
Together, these lessons exposed a deeper truth: engagement models were built for a slower, simpler world.
Five Trends Shaping Financial Services in 2026
The report outlines five structural shifts redefining engagement, trust, and growth across financial services.
**Marketing Gets Its First Autonomous Brain
**AI transitions from copilots to decision-makers. Agentic systems execute next-best actions in real time within predefined risk and compliance guardrails, enabling faster responses and scalable relevance.
**Intent-Led Experiences Replace Digital Noise
**Engagement aligns with live customer intent rather than static segments or schedules. Less messaging, better timing, and strategic silence preserve attention and trust.

**Journey Orchestration Becomes the New Battleground
**Leadership shifts from omnichannel presence to continuity. Context, intent, and history travel with the customer, allowing journeys to resume seamlessly across marketing and service.
**Trust Becomes a Designed Experience
**As AI-driven actions increase, trust is engineered through explanation, reassurance, and visible customer control, especially during high-stakes moments.
**Activation Emerges as the Primary Growth Engine
**With acquisition costs rising, growth is determined after signup. Onboarding evolves into guided activation journeys focused on accelerating customers to their first moment of value.
